Abstract
Two recently proposed expressions for partial least squares (PLS) predictio n error are compared. Using extensive Monte Carlo simulations, it is found. that the expression based on the so-called errors-in-variables approach yi elds prediction intervals with coverage probabilities close to their nomina l value, whereas the expression, which is implemented in the latest version of Unscrambler (7.0), is found to behave unsatisfactorily. The difference between the two approaches is illustrated on a real near-infrared data set taken from the literature. (C) 2000 Elsevier Science B.V. All rights reserv ed.
